Output 3880bdff3cd89a17f08a4a1061933a6e196bb3e4783e4ebab2f53ac56f67f4d6:3

value
34898766
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e739a7d3e1ec5ffef6339ab3c1cba5b752dbf5e OP_EQUAL
address
MC8moXNpePTvQ2fcxCiWJxhREM1eKjVCYE
transaction
3880bdff3cd89a17f08a4a1061933a6e196bb3e4783e4ebab2f53ac56f67f4d6
spent
true